(346) Hermentaria

Orbital Elements

The following orbital elements are taken from MPC 22200:
  (346) Hermentaria
Epoch 2002 Nov. 22.0 TT = JDT 2452600.5                 Goffin
M 216.69075              (2000.0)            P               Q
n   0.21093846     Peri.  290.34738     +0.91276522     -0.37906638
a   2.7948952      Node    92.17975     +0.40793412     +0.82655028
e   0.1031147      Incl.    8.76149     +0.02119912     +0.41608089
P   4.67           H    7.13          G   0.15
From 246 observations at 54 oppositions, 1892-1992, mean residual 0".94.
